J. P. Warren '96, one of the speakers in the Princeton debate is ill at his home in Boston. His illness is not serious and he is expected to be able to take his part Friday night.
The sale of seats for the debate, which opened at Thurston's yesterday morning, was very large, but many good seats still remain.
